What is a social media strategy?

A social media strategy for travel should be tailored to the specific needs of your business. However, there are a few general tips that will help any business create a successful social media strategy.

Create an Editorial Calendar: Start planning your posts in advance and adhere to a strict editorial calendar. This will help you stay on track and avoid posting irrelevant or outdated information.

Develop Relationships with Influencers: Reach out to influential bloggers and tweet contests with them in order to get their attention and build relationships. They can then share your content on their platforms, providing you with even more exposure.

Monitor your Social Media Profiles Regularly: Keep tabs on the performance of your posts and respond quickly to comments and feedback. This way, you’ll be able to identify areas where improvement is necessary and make changes accordingly.

Different types of social media platforms

Different types of social media platforms can be used for marketing and public relations purposes when planning a trip to Vietnam.

Some popular social media platforms include Facebook, Twitter, LinkedIn, and Instagram. Each has its own advantages and disadvantages for use in marketing or public relations campaigns.

Facebook is the most popular social media platform in the world with over 2 billion active users. It is a good platform for reaching a wide audience quickly, especially if you are targeting nationals or people who live in countries where Facebook is popular.

Twitter is more targeted towards micro-blogging and allows for shorter messages that are easier to read and share. It can be used to disseminate breaking news or promote events as they happen.

LinkedIn is a great tool for networking and building relationships with professionals in your industry or field of interest. It can also be helpful for finding jobs or connecting with suppliers or partners in Vietnam.

Instagram is especially useful for promoting travel destinations because it allows users to create visual content that can be easily shared online. This platform can also be used to build relationships with potential customers by sharing photos of your trip experiences and experiences while living in Vietnam.

How to create a social media campaign for Vietnam travel

For those looking to promote their travels to Vietnam, there are a few key steps to follow.

First, create a social media strategy that specifically targets the country’s demographics. This will help you target your advertising in a way that is relevant and interesting to your target audience. For example, if you’re targeting Vietnamese tourists, make sure your posts are tailored towards them and highlight things like local customs and attractions.

Second, be sure to use social media platforms like Facebook, Twitter, and Instagram effectively. These platforms offer a wide range of features that can help you communicate with your followers more easily. For example, using hashtags on Twitter can help you find similar travelers and connect with them directly. Additionally, using images and videos can really amplifies your message.

Finally, keep track of your campaign’s progress regularly by monitoring your social media accounts for feedback and reviews from your followers. This information will help you fine-tune your strategy as needed and ensure that you’re reaching the people who matter most.
